Output e7aab80899f5a2a254d89dbbad4e33e1927c01782e71bf568dc4c04c6d671bdd:2

value
22831
script pubkey
OP_0 OP_PUSHBYTES_20 d59883590a8639d980dd87893fd819081e0e8ee6
address
bc1q6kvgxkg2scuanqxas7ynlkqepq0qarhx7lvpg9
transaction
e7aab80899f5a2a254d89dbbad4e33e1927c01782e71bf568dc4c04c6d671bdd
spent
true